How they compare
Bosnia and Herzegovina currently reports 7.4% against 7.1% in Burkina Faso, a difference of 0.3%.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 21 shared years of data; in 2003 it was Burkina Faso ahead.
Bosnia and Herzegovina ranks 145th and Burkina Faso ranks 146th of 196 countries.
Burkina Faso has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Bosnia and Herzegovina | Burkina Faso |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 5.5% | 17.5% | 12.1% | Burkina Faso |
| 2010s | 7.7% | 11.8% | 4.1% | Burkina Faso |
| 2020s | 6.7% | 7.5% | 0.8% | Burkina Faso |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
